Arsenal target Benjamin Sesko is expected to cost almost £70m this summer.
Sky in Germany are reporting that new Arsenal sporting director Andrea Berta recently held a “secret meeting” with his RB Leipzig counterpart Marcel Schafer in London to discuss a Sesko deal.
And his variable release clause, based on appearances and goals, has reached as high as £69m (€82m), as the pair are said to have discussed payment terms and structures over a potential deal for the Slovenia striker.
Sesko is not the only striker under consideration at the Emirates, however, with Sporting’s Viktor Gyokeres and others still very much among their targets.
Arsenal have a long-term interest in Sesko. Sky Sports News reported in January that the club were seriously considering a move – but his agent ruled it out due to a gentleman’s agreement with Leipzig to stay at least until this summer.
The Gunners also wanted Sesko last summer too, only for him to extend his contract with the German club until 2029. RB Leipzig are now willing to let the him leave after failing to qualify for the Champions League.
Sky Sports News understands that Sesko is keen to move to a club that can compete for the Champions League and domestic title.
Sesko scored 21 goals and has six assists in all competitions this season, including four in the Champions League.
